Psalm 66:17–18
Psalm 66:17–18 — New International Version (2011) (NIV)
17 I cried out to him with my mouth;
his praise was on my tongue.
18 If I had cherished sin in my heart,
the Lord would not have listened;
Psalm 66:17–18 — English Standard Version (ESV)
17 I cried to him with my mouth,
and high praise was on my tongue.
18 If I had cherished iniquity in my heart,
the Lord would not have listened.
